From a62ef7965dee348c22cbe7ee305de0125480ae1c Mon Sep 17 00:00:00 2001 From: Jason Kurian Date: Thu, 3 Jun 2021 13:34:57 -0400 Subject: [PATCH] Tests: Added `--language` for patterns tests (#2929) --- tests/pattern-tests.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tests/pattern-tests.js b/tests/pattern-tests.js index 242c98dfdf..282021a171 100644 --- a/tests/pattern-tests.js +++ b/tests/pattern-tests.js @@ -11,6 +11,7 @@ const { visitRegExpAST } = require('regexpp'); const { transform, combineTransformers, getIntersectionWordSets, JS, Words, NFA, Transformers } = require('refa'); const scslre = require('scslre'); const path = require('path'); +const { argv } = require('yargs'); /** * A map from language id to a list of code snippets in that language. @@ -38,7 +39,7 @@ for (const languageIdentifier in testSuite) { for (const lang in languages) { - if (lang === 'meta') { + if (lang === 'meta' || (!!argv.language && lang !== argv.language)) { continue; }